      What is the definition of Type 2 Diabetes (T2D)?

      Type 2 diabetes is a lifelong (chronic) disease in which there is a high level of sugar (glucose) in the blood. Type 2 diabetes is the most common form of diabetes.

      Which doctors treat type 2 diabetes? 

      Type 2 diabetes is usually managed by a primary care doctor. This doctor helps with routine medical care, including checkups, physical exams, lab tests, and prescriptions. Some people living with type 2 diabetes might also see an endocrinologist, which is a specialist who treats conditions related to hormones. A care team for diabetes can also include dietitians, who help with healthy eating, and diabetes educators, who teach how to manage the condition. Sometimes, a foot doctor, eye doctor, or dentist are involved because diabetes can affect the feet, eyes, teeth, and gums.  

      How often should a person with type 2 diabetes see their doctor?  

      People with type 2 diabetes should usually see their doctor every 3 to 6 months. These visits are important to track blood sugar levels, adjust medications if needed, and check for any complications like nerve damage or heart problems. If the person’s blood sugar is not well controlled or if they have other health issues, the doctor might recommend more frequent visits. Regular check-ups help prevent serious problems and keep the condition under control. 

      What are the symptoms of type 2 diabetes? 

      Common symptoms of type 2 diabetes include: 

      • Feeling very thirsty 
      • Needing to urinate a lot 
      • Feeling very tired 
      • Having blurry vision 
      • Tingling or numbness in hands or feet 
      • Cuts and wounds take longer to heal 

      Some people with type 2 diabetes have no symptoms at all, especially in the early stages. That’s why regular screening is important, especially for people at higher risk. 

      How is type 2 diabetes diagnosed? 

      Doctors diagnose type 2 diabetes with blood tests. The most common test is the A1C, which measures a person’s average blood sugar over the past 2 to 3 months. An A1C of 6.5% or higher means the person has diabetes. Other tests include the fasting blood sugar test, which checks sugar levels after not eating for 8 hours, and the oral glucose tolerance test, which measures how the body handles sugar after drinking a special sugary drink. If the results show high blood sugar, a doctor may diagnose type 2 diabetes. For people without diabetes, a safe blood sugar level is usually between 70 and 99 mg/dL before eating and under 140 mg/dL after meals. 

      How is type 2 diabetes treated? 

      Type 2 diabetes is usually treated by making healthy lifestyle changes, such as eating a balanced diet, exercising regularly, and maintaining a healthy weight. Some people might also need medication to help control their blood sugar. This can include pills or insulin shots. Regular monitoring of blood sugar is important to make sure the treatment is working. Managing diabetes can also help prevent complications, like heart disease, kidney problems, and nerve damage.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Type 2 Diabetes (T2D) doctor near Platteville, WI?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
